One new development is that Max and Tyler are now being treated as if they are asthmatic. The doctor said she won't write on their charts that they "have asthma" because they could outgrow it at any time, but we are going to treat them as if they do. They've had two colds in the past month, and both times they've ended up with bad coughs and wheezing. Both of them also have had pneumonia a few times, and anytime they get a cough it lasts for weeks. They are currently using a nebulizer (a machine that produces a mist that they inhale) with steroid medicine for their wheezing. They will do this twice a day for 2 weeks and then every night until April. Then next fall from October until April, they will do the same treatment every night before bed. It'll be a pain but obviously worth it if it helps strengthen their lungs. Asthma is very common for babies born so early, so this isn't a shock to us. Hopefully they will outgrow it though!
